Subject: [PATCH v2] ARM: dts: vf-colibri: add USB regulators

Add structure of USB supply logic. The USB hosts power enable
regulator is needed to control VBUS supply on the Colibri carrier
board.

Signed-off-by: Stefan Agner <stefan@...er.ch>
---
This is the second version of a leftover of the "ARM: dts: vf610:
USB/GPIO fixes" patchset. The rest is already applied.

Changes in v2:
- Assign pinctrl to usbh_vbus_reg explicitly
- Remove USB client/host VBUS supply (not yet implemented in
  driver)
